Drive a 99 plymouth grand voyager expresso 3.3l flex fuel here is the problem. it has a rebuilt tranny that's less than 9mos old had the van one month drove fine now the first 20 minutes the speedometer goes crazy jumping all around and the tranny can't decide what gear to go into. i changed the speed sensor but not the input or output sensors. after 20 min driving EVERYTHING runs fine. shifts like a new van and the speedometer works fine. wondering if I should do the input output sensors or jump straight to the TCM.

  • Anonymous Jul 04, 2011

    ok changed both sensors so far so good but the cruise control won't work and since i drove the van before i changed the sensor and the "problem" "fixes" after 20-30 min and stays fixed till next day i'll let you know about the sensors. any ideas about the cruise, it worked till this "problem" started,

  • Anonymous Jul 05, 2011

    ok no problem after i changed the sensors as far as shifting but cruise still not working. did a "Brain Kill" to reset faults but only thing working on cruise is the light???

The output shaft sensor is where the TCM gets its info. And what the speedometer runs off of. It is best to have a diagnostic ran on this first. But shooting from the hip, I would go for the output sensor.

    The cruise control is controlled by the ECM. Which is getting info from the speed sensor also, The ECM also sends this info to your speedometer. With this being so erratic, The ECM wont set the cruise. Even when it settles after 20 minutes, there is still a fault. Most likely when the speedometer issue is fixed and all codes reset the cruise should start working again

1997 grand voyager stalls in reverse

my 97 Plymouth Grand Voyager used to stall when I backed out of my driveway and would also stall comming to a stop light or stop sign. Remedied it by replacing the EGR Vacuum Valve little black round disc looking thing that attaches to the intake located just to the left of the brake fluid resevoir (three vacuum lines and an electrical connector holds it in place) Yw Kevin C.
